The periodic desk is a systematic arrangement of chemical features, arranged by their atomic variety, electron configuration, and recurring chemical Qualities. Understanding the periodic table is essential to chemistry and supplies insights in to the actions of aspects.

Key Principles
Factors

A component can be a pure substance manufactured up of just one style of atom.
Every factor has a singular atomic selection that represents the amount of protons in its nucleus.
Atomic Amount and Mass

Atomic Selection (Z): The number of protons in an atom's nucleus; it decides the id of a component.
Atomic Mass: The weighted regular mass of a component's isotopes, commonly expressed in atomic mass units (amu).
Groups and Durations

The periodic desk is made of rows called durations and columns referred to as groups or families.
Durations: Horizontal rows that point out Vitality amounts; you'll find 7 intervals in complete.
Groups: Vertical columns that team aspects with related Qualities; there are eighteen major groups.
Metals, Nonmetals, and Metalloids

Things is often categorized dependent on their Actual physical and chemical Homes:
Metals (e.g., Iron, Copper): Normally shiny, good conductors of heat/electric power, malleable.
Nonmetals (e.g., Oxygen, Carbon): Generally very poor conductors, can be gases or brittle solids at area temperature.
Metalloids (e.g., Silicon): Show Houses intermediate concerning metals and nonmetals.
Alkali Metals & Alkaline Earth Metals

Alkali metals (Team one) consist of Lithium (Li), Sodium (Na), and so forth.; They are really extremely reactive with water.
Alkaline earth metals (Group 2) contain Magnesium (Mg), Calcium (Ca), and so forth.; They're also reactive but fewer so than alkali metals.
Halogens & Noble Gases

Halogens (Team seventeen) include things like Fluorine (File), Chlorine (Cl); these aspects are quite reactive nonmetals.
Noble gases (Group eighteen) like Helium (He) and Neon (Ne); They may be website mainly inert due to owning whole valence shells.
Transition Metals

Situated in Groups three-twelve; recognized for forming coloured compounds, variable oxidation states, and currently being excellent catalysts.
Traits while in the Periodic Table

Various trends is usually observed inside the periodic desk:
Atomic Radius: Has a tendency to decrease across a period of time from remaining to correct resulting from growing nuclear charge pulling electrons closer on the nucleus though escalating down a bunch on account of included energy ranges.
Electronegativity: Will increase across a period as atoms appeal to bonding pairs far more strongly even though decreasing down a group simply because extra Power levels protect outer electrons from nuclear attraction.
Ionization Strength: The Electricity required to eliminate an electron increases across a interval but decreases down a group for comparable explanations as electronegativity.
